I finally found the true Over-rev variable in memory which is great because both the rpms and the light were previously estimated, which isn't great for speed runs. The reason it took me so long to find it is because it's oddly a analog value (or at least whatever I'm using is). When you are nearing the max rpms it counts from 0 up to 127. 127=over-rev
